This schematic illustrates groundwater flow through a homogeneous earth-fill dam, where hydraulic pressure drives water downward and laterally through the embankment. A distinct seepage zone is visible near the downstream toe, indicating potential piping or erosion risk if uncontrolled. The diagram highlights critical failure mechanisms relevant to dam safety evaluations.
